开发微信小程序是否需要服务器取决于小程序的具体需求和功能。一般来说,以下几种情况可能需要服务器:
微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念。小程序运行在微信内,通过微信提供的API与开发者服务器进行通信。
微信小程序可以分为以下几类:
以下是一个简单的Node.js后端服务示例,用于处理小程序的登录请求:
const express = require('express');
const app = express();
const bodyParser = require('body-parser');
app.use(bodyParser.json());
app.post('/login', (req, res) => {
const { username, password } = req.body;
// 处理登录逻辑
if (username === 'admin' && password === '123456') {
res.json({ success: true, message: '登录成功' });
} else {
res.status(401).json({ success: false, message: '用户名或密码错误' });
}
});
app.listen(3000, () => {
console.log('服务器启动在 http://localhost:3000');
});
希望以上信息对你有所帮助!
云+社区技术沙龙[第8期]
云+社区技术沙龙[第5期]
T-Day
高校公开课
小程序云开发官方直播课(应用开发实战)
云+社区技术沙龙[第25期]
Techo Youth
企业创新在线学堂
云+社区技术沙龙[第28期]
云+社区开发者大会(苏州站)
领取专属 10元无门槛券
手把手带您无忧上云